West Brom keeper Johnstone demands BAN for Man Utd ace Fernandes pen technique

Article image:West Brom keeper Johnstone demands BAN for Man Utd ace Fernandes pen technique

West Brom goalkeeper Sam Johnstone feels the penalty technique of Bruno Fernandes should be banned.

Johnstone has called for hopping penalties to be eliminated after VAR saved Manchester United on Saturday.

The shot-stopper pulled off a great stop when he denied Bruno Fernandes at Old Trafford.

But the penalty was allowed to be retaken after Johnstone stepped off his line.

United ace Fernandes, who hopped for the first one, repeated his technique to slot home the second time around.

And Johnstone believes that if he is punished for stepping off his line, then the penalty taker should not be allowed to 'hop, skip and jump' in his run-up.

Responding to a tweet questioning why goalies should not be allowed to move to save penalties, Johnstone added: “A striker shouldn't be able to hop, skip and jump before kicking it."
